Q: How many hydrogen atoms would it take to make a stable compound with oxygen?

How many hydrogen atoms are necessary to join with oxygen to make it a stable compound?

Two hydrogen atoms need to be combined with one oxygen atom to form a molecule of water (H2O). Or you could have two hydrogen to two oxygen atoms, forming hydrogen peroxide (H2O2) but this is unstable and decomposes back to water and oxygen gas.


Can a stable compound be made from lithium and oxygen atoms?

Yes, a stable compound can be made from lithium and oxygen atoms, known as lithium oxide (Li2O). When lithium reacts with oxygen, they form a chemical bond and create a stable compound due to the transfer of electrons between the atoms.

How are water and hyrdogen peroxide different?

Water is composed of two hydrogen atoms and one oxygen atom (H2O) while hydrogen peroxide is composed of two hydrogen atoms and two oxygen atoms (H2O2). Hydrogen peroxide is a more unstable and reactive compound compared to water, and is commonly used as a disinfectant or bleaching agent.
